The Yes and Nos on Selling a House As Is: What You Should Know

In 2020, sales of existing homes rose to levels not seen since just before the financial crisis of 2007-2008. Some people were selling new houses while others were selling a house as is.

This may have been because the home was inherited, tenants might have trashed it, or perhaps the owners can’t afford to make extensive repairs.

If you’re getting ready to sell a house as is, read on for this handy guide to the dos and don’ts.

Selling a House As Is: Don’ts

Of course, you want to get the most out of selling your home as is. So you need to know what not to do as much as what to do.

Don’t Sell On the Open Market

If you’ve been frantically Googling “how to sell my house as is,” you’ve probably come across conflicting information on where to sell it.

The golden rule here is that you want to go for targeted sales. This means selling the home privately through a well-connected agent experienced with short sales or investing. You’re more likely to get higher, more valuable cash offers from serious buyers.

Don’t Hide Issues

Learning how to sell a house as is means suppressing your desire to fix up any damage. If you’re trying to get rid of a home quickly, there’s no point in investing time and money into an extensive renovation.

However, it’s vital to disclose all the defects you’re aware of to the buyer. They’ll likely shell out for a home inspection anyway, so anything you’re trying to hide would be revealed then–you don’t want to be left shame-faced.

At the same time, make it clear to them that you’re not willing to fix anything on the home.

Selling a House As Is: Dos

If you’re a savvy as is home seller, you’ll learn who to target for sales. You’ll also need to temper your expectations when it comes to the sale price.

Do Expect to Get Less

How do you sell a house as is and still make reasonable money on it? The key is knowing the market value of the home. Turn-key homes sell for 25 percent more than fixer-uppers, on average.

Buyers in this market know this, and they’re also looking for a bargain. They’ll try to drop the price as much as possible. Have a sale price in mind, but be willing to be flexible for reasonable offers or low buyer interest.

Do Encourage Cash Offers

If you want to sell a house as is fast, don’t be afraid to list the home as “cash offers only.” This will weed out the less serious buyers and those that need to wait for mortgage approval.

The closing process is typically quicker with cash sales, and you don’t have to spend any time on repairs. So you can off-load the home in no time at all.
